IMPORTANT SAFEGUARDS
When using electrical appliances basic safety precautions should always be followed including the following:
❑Read all instructions.
❑Do not touch hot surfaces. Use handles or knobs.
❑To protect against electrical shock, do not immerse cord, plug or base unit in water or other liquid.
❑Close supervision is necessary when any appliance is used by or near children.
❑Unplug from outlet when not in use and before cleaning. Allow to cool before putting on or taking off parts.
❑Do not operate appliance with a damaged cord or plug, or after the appliance malfunctions or has been damaged in any manner. Return appliance to an authorized service facility for examination, repair or adjustment.
❑The use of accessory attachments not recommended by this appliance manufacturer may cause injuries.
❑Do not use outdoors.
❑Do not let cord hang over edge of table or counter, or touch hot surfaces.
❑Do not place on or near a hot gas or electric burner, or in a heated oven.
❑Extreme caution must be used when moving an appliance containing hot food, water or other hot liquids.
❑Plug cord into the wall outlet. To disconnect, turn any control to “off”, then remove plug from wall outlet.
❑Do not use appliance for other than intended use.
❑To reduce the risk of electric shock, cook only in removable container.
SAVE THESE INSTRUCTIONS.
POLARIZED PLUG (120V Models Only)
This appliance has a polarized plug (one blade is wider than the other). To reduce the risk of electric shock, this plug is intended to fit into a polarized outlet only one way. If the plug does not fit fully into the outlet, reverse the plug. If it still does not fit, contact a qualified electrician. Do not attempt to modify the plug in any way.
